- Erimo Chic finished 3rd in the Sankei Sports Sho Yonsai Himba Tokubetsu and got a priority right to run in the Oaks.
- In the Yushun Himba (Japanese Oaks), she was 2nd favorite.
She lost to Air Groove and finished 6th. - In the Shuka Sho, she was 3rd favorite.
She lost to Fabulous la Fouine and finished 2nd. - She then finished 2nd to Air Groove in the Sapporo Kinen, but failed to win even an OP class race.
- In the Queen Elizabeth II Cup (1997), she was 3rd favorite.
Dance Partner was by far the most favorite.
On the homestretch, Erimo Chic and Dance Partner lined up and passed the other horses from behind.
In the end, Erimo Chic won by a neck over Dance Partner.
Her first grade race win was in a G1 race. - She retired after the Sankei Osaka Hai in 1998 to work as a broodmare.
Erimo Chic’s full-sister, Erimo Pixy, produced three grade race winners, but Erimo Chic’s offspring were not very successful.
